What's the Blog about?

This blog is meant to be a chronicle of my adventures travelling through Australia. I love to write (pen and paper usually), and thought a blog would be a great way to communicate with everyone back home. Of course, the challenges of working in another country, and the benefits of practicing a trade in a new environment turns out to be quite time consuming, so I only update once in a while.
